
Representatives from Levy Mwanawasa Medical College in Zambia spent final week on the College of Tennessee Well being Science Heart, as a part of a partnership the 2 establishments cast in 2020.
Past having fun with barbecue and basketball, the guests met and shared concepts with college directors, school, residents, and college students to strengthen ties for future collaborations that may profit each universities. Additionally they visited the some scientific websites of UTHSC’s educating hospital companions in Memphis.
“We need to leverage in your experience, your expertise, after which we additionally need to share our expertise,” stated John Musuku, MD, a professor and senior medical superintendent for Levy Mwanawasa College. Sharing experience and information might help his college and its hospital enhance well being and well being care in Zambia, which he described as a lower-income nation with a excessive illness burden.
“I do know you’ve obtained an excellent analysis background on this college, great researchers, great clinicians, great educators,” Dr. Musuku stated. “So, as an establishment, we need to faucet into that.”
UTHSC can even profit from the alternate, he stated. School, residents, and college students who journey to Levy Mwanawasa will study lots, too.
“If college students got here to us, they may have a creating nation expertise, it is going to be carried out at a decrease price, and they are going to be uncovered to a lot pathology inside a brief time period,” he stated. “After which, they’ll be uncovered to see how medication is practiced in low-resourced nations, and that may carry out a human ingredient in them, after which that may assist them to know that among the privileges that they’ve, they need to not take them with no consideration. That can put together them to be stronger physicians, as a result of they may have the ability to perform nicely when the chips are down.”
Denis Foretia, MD, is an assistant professor within the Division of Surgical procedure at UTHSC, the director of the UTHSC Heart for Multicultural and International Well being, and a pacesetter within the UTHSC International Surgical procedure Institute. He performed a serious function within the memorandum of understanding that linked the 2 establishments in 2020 and accompanyed the contingent from Zambia round campus.
He and different school and residents from UTHSC have traveled to Zambia to study and take care of sufferers on the hospital there.
Medical college students a UTHSC and medical college students at Levy Mwanawasa work together via joint journal membership conferences on-line to debate administration of widespread ailments, Dr. Foretia stated. He stated the 2 establishments are investigating methods to broaden joint analysis initiatives and joint grant proposals with UTHSC school members serving as mentors to school from the Zambian establishment.
“Now we have communicable ailments, non-communicable ailments, and uncared for tropical ailments, HIV, malaria, tuberculosis, these are fairly widespread as main killers of our folks,” Dr. Musuku stated. “So, we really feel we’ve got to align our ideas, as we accomplice with UTHSC, to what the nation priorities are for the following 5 years. This has been outlined within the nationwide strategic plan. So, whilst we accomplice with UTHSC, we wish us to have a look at training coaching, analysis, capability constructing, aligning ourselves, to these three main classes of illness.”
“The hope is that from all these conversations, we are going to take it once more to a subsequent step of deepening the connection.”
Dr. Musuku, Levy Mwanawasa Medical College
“It was implausible having Dr. Musuku go to the UTHSC School of Medication, have interaction with our school and college students, and discover alternatives for additional collaboration,” stated Scott Strome, MD, govt dean of the UTHSC School of Merdicine. “This partnership will enrich every of our cultures, facilitate joint analysis alternatives, and enhance take care of the sufferers we serve.”
